柯林斯词典
- COMB in ADJ (用于名词后构成形容词)表示“用…作燃料的”,“烧…的”
-firedcombines with nouns which refer to fuels to form adjectives which describe power stations, machines, or devices that operate by means of that fuel.- ...coal-fired power stations...
燃煤发电站 - Most of the food is cooked on a large wood-fired oven.
大部分食物都是在一口很大的烧柴土灶上烹煮的。
